Clothing Rules and Cultural Practices
Social norms influence a wide range of behaviors, including the way we appear. Dress codes, often implemented in structured settings, reflect these societal expectations. Following dress codes can indicate respect for the context and those around. Violation of dress codes can sometimes be perceived as a sign of impropriety, potentially leading to negative consequences.
However, the limitations of dress codes can be variable, and what is considered suitable in one community may not be in another. Furthermore, evolving social norms are gradually challenging traditional dress codes, causing a proliferating discourse about the role of attire in contemporary society.
